Senior Product Software Engineer (Python)
$160k - $200kTyba
About Tyba Tyba is a modeling platform for energy companies developing, financing, and operating renewable energy infrastructure. Energy companies rely on technical models daily to make crucial infrastructure decisions. Our mission is to make cutting-edge models accessible to cross-functional teams so that companies can build and operate more renewable energy more profitably. We are backed by leading climate and generalist VCs and work with many of the industry’s most innovative energy companies. The Role We are looking for a Senior Product Software Engineer to join our Engineering team and lead key initiatives that deliver high-value, customer-facing products. You will excel in this role if you thrive in fast-paced environments, have a strong sense of ownership, and are comfortable bringing clarity to ambiguous problems. You will drive major portions of the engineering roadmap—from concept to launch—working closely with product, policy, and commercial stakeholders. This is a full-stack role involving both backend and frontend development, with an emphasis on building scalable systems and delivering high-quality, maintainable code. Our Product Tyba has two main products for customers – Asset Operations and Project Simulation Asset Operations: An Auto-bidding platform, powered by a proprietary neural network, that recommends and executes operating strategies based on industry-leading price forecasts and optimization methodology. Project Simulation: A configurable simulation platform enabling developers to model realistic financial and physical outcomes based on location, market dynamics, and battery specifications. You’ll focus most of your time on Asset Operations while staying connected to Project Simulation. Within Asset Operations, you’ll lead key efforts to support new energy markets and strengthen our product in existing markets. You’ll focus on giving our customers more control over their batteries and articulating through the product why the battery chose to take a particular action. Responsibilities Lead engineering initiatives end-to-end. This includes scoping, development (frontend and backend), testing, releasing, and monitoring. Collaborate cross-functionally with Engineering, Product, Policy, and Marketing teams to ensure alignment and push the product forward. Demonstrate a high bar for code quality. Our customers deserve the best. Exceptional communication, half of Tyba is remote across different U.S. timezones Design, advise, and build the next versions of our GraphQL API. Debug and fix production issues + participate in an on-call rotation. Required Skills 5+ years of professional full-stack software engineering experience Strong proficiency in Python Proficiency in React Experience with production GraphQL APIs (we use Strawberry) Motivated to learn ClojureScript quickly (ClojureScript is our frontend language) Ability to work cross-functionally, synthesizing requests from non-technical team members and external parties into well-designed engineering solutions Comfortable working in a fast-paced startup environment with evolving requirements Basic proficiency with agentic coding tools (e.g., Cursor, Copilot, Claude Code, Warp Agent Mode): You should be able to leverage AI-assisted development to accelerate your workflow while maintaining a high bar for code quality. This means having the judgment to review machine-generated code critically, understanding where AI tools excel and where they can go astray, and knowing when to trust automation vs. when to write code yourself. Preferred Skills Experience with Recharts, ECharts, or similar graphing libraries Experience with ClojureScript or other Lisp-family languages Familiarity with data engineering tools (dbt, Snowflake, Redshift) Thought leadership in AI-assisted development : You’ve developed workflows, best practices, or tooling around agentic coding — perhaps contributing to prompt engineering, evaluating new tools, or helping teams adopt AI effectively while avoiding common pitfalls Passion for clean energy and the energy transition Tyba’s Technical Stack Tyba’s Asset Operations stack is developed in Python and runs on AWS. We rely on PyTorch for building our neural network architectures. Our backend services span Python, Clojure, and Kotlin, with a data layer built on PostgreSQL and Redshift. Our frontend is built in ClojureScript. It uses the Fulcro library for managing client-server interactions and Tailwind CSS for styling. The frontend and backend communicate using a GraphQL API built using the Strawberry library. While prior ClojureScript experience is not required, we’re excited to find someone who is genuinely interested in learning ClojureScript and growing into the ecosystem over time. You will have strong support and mentorship from the existing Product Eng team as you ramp up. Compensation and benefits Salary : $160k-$200k Benefits : Parental leave, medical benefits and unlimited PTO Equity Options: Opportunity to own a stake in the company through an employee stock option plan. Flexible Work Environment: Hybrid work model, remote work options, and team offsites. #J-18808-Ljbffr Tyba
- ...leading technology company in logistics is seeking an experienced software engineer to join their dynamic team. The ideal candidate will have... ...of software development experience, with a strong focus on Python and Agile methodologies. This role offers flexibility, the opportunity...SeniorSoftwareRemote job
- ..., Ashby's Co-Founder and VP of Engineering. We're looking for a versatile, persistent product engineer who's not afraid to set... ...daily users who depend on your software and eagerly await your next... ...of the team would be considered Senior or above in the industry today,...SeniorSoftwareWork at office
$150k - $180k
..., or LA: we have a hybrid work policy of three days in the office and two remote work days. The Role As a Senior Product Engineer at EDO, you will write software that presents our world‑class data to our clients. You will use your full‑stack skills to develop clear, intuitive...SeniorSoftwareFull timeWork experience placementWork at officeImmediate startRemote workFlexible hoursShift work$150k - $200k
...Employment Type Full time Location Type On-site Department Engineering Compensation $150K - $200K Offers Equity Are you a Software Engineer turned Product Manager? First Resonance is looking for a Senior Product Engineer to become the bridge between software...SeniorSoftwareFull timeImmediate startFlexible hours$150k - $180k
A leading data analytics firm in San Francisco is seeking a Senior Product Engineer to develop innovative software solutions that present world-class data to clients. The role involves collaborating with product teams, scaling applications, and delivering impactful projects...SeniorSoftware$141.9k - $190.3k
Disney Entertainment and ESPN Product & Technology Technology is... ...is a global organization of engineers, product developers, designers... ...contribute to all aspects of the software lifecycle: design,... ...enterprise environment using Java, Python, Javascript, including familiarity...SeniorSoftwareWork experience placement- ...Tools. Proficiency in debugging and troubleshooting AS400 applications to identify and resolve issues effectively. Familiarity with software development methodologies, such as Agile or Scrum. Good collaboration, communication skills and ability to work independently lead...SeniorSoftware
$148.7k - $199.4k
Job Posting Title: Senior Product Software Engineer - Frontend Req ID: 10153777 Job Description: Technology is at the heart of Disney’s past, present... ...TS SDKs, MCP clients) or working knowledge of the Python AI ecosystem (LangChain, LlamaIndex, evaluation frameworks...SeniorSoftwareFull timeWork experience placement- Tyba is seeking a Senior Product Software Engineer to join our Engineering team in Los Angeles, CA. This role involves leading engineering initiatives... ...in full-stack software engineering, strong skills in Python and React, and a passion for clean energy. Benefits include...SeniorSoftwareRemote job
- A leading aerospace manufacturer in Hawthorne, CA is seeking a Sr. Software Engineer for their Design Software team, focused on developing software for the next generation Starship launch platform. The role involves creating reliable software solutions, participating in...SeniorSoftware
- ...where you will inherit a mature product with every architectural... ...interconnect systems. We value rigorous engineering without unnecessary process.... ...Odin Dynamics is hiring a Senior Harness Design Engineer to... ..., mechanical, manufacturing, software, or test engineering. What...SeniorSoftwareLocal area
- ...precipitation enhancement solution. The Engineering team at Rainmaker works on our UAS,... ...computational fluid dynamics (CFD; Ansys Preferred) software and tools ~ Proficiency in CAD (... ...~ Solid programming skills (Python, MATLAB, etc.) for data analysis and modeling...SeniorSoftwareRemote work
$50k
...member and work across senior leadership to deliver... ...Shopify, etc.) without engineering involvement A first... ...Strong product and productization instincts... ...Requirements ~5+ years in software, data, or product engineering... ...APIs ~ Strong Python, TypeScript/JavaScript...SeniorSoftware- ...We are seeking a Technical Product Lead to take ownership of STARS 2.0, our cloud‑based software platform that hosts mission‑critical applications for launch engineering and mission assurance work. Reporting... ...Additional Qualifications for Senior Project Engineer 10+ years of...SeniorSoftwareFull timeWork at officeRemote workRelocation packageFlexible hours
$150k - $200k
Senior Design Engineer (Advanced Energy Hardware) Freeform builds AI-native manufacturing systems that unify software, hardware, and physics to produce industrial-scale parts at the speed... ...thermal and structural behavior, and production considerations Serve as a senior...SeniorSoftwareFull timeCasual workRelocation packageFlexible hours- ...resistant planting design. A high level of proficiency in AutoCAD and LandFX. Experience with 3D modeling, Sketchup, and Lumion rendering software. Strong graphic skills as well as excellent verbal and written communication skills; Extensive experience with Adobe Creative...SeniorSoftwareWork at office
- ...We're partnering with a growing software company seeking a Senior Application Support Engineer to join their customer-facing team... ...and collaborating closely with Product and Engineering teams to drive... ...writing scripts or automation using Python, Shell, Bash, PowerShell, or...SeniorSoftware
- ...similar role or position in BS/BA Degree in construction, engineering, or Four years of additional qualifying experience in excess to... ...for the required education. Proficient with Microsoft Office Software (Word, Excel, Outlook, Powerpoint) and Experience using...SeniorSoftwareWork at office
$141.9k - $190.3k
Sr Product Software Engineer Location: Glendale, California, United States Business: Disney Entertainment and ESPN Product & Technology Job ID... ...May 27, 2026 Job Summary We are seeking a highly skilled Senior Software Engineer to join our Content Platform Engineering...SeniorSoftwareWork experience placementLocal area$141.9k - $190.3k
...Overview Disney Entertainment and ESPN Product & Technology Technology is at the heart... ...Technology is a global organization of engineers, product developers, designers,... ...Summary We are seeking a highly skilled Senior Software Engineer to join our Content Platform Engineering...SeniorSoftwareWork experience placementWorldwide- ...Senior.NET Developer Location: Hybrid (Los Angeles) Work Hours: 8:30 am to 5:00 pm Duration: 6 months (Anticipated Period of... ...27). Scope of Work Requirements: Contractor shall provide a Software Developer resource to support the maintenance, enhancement, and...SeniorSoftwareFor contractors
$140k - $175k
...technologists, designers and product strategists are experts at system... ...much more. The Role As a Senior Full Stack Engineer, you will be a key leader across the entire software development lifecycle, from... ...backend services using Python and AWS Serverless technologies...SeniorSoftwareFull timeShift work- ...Job Title: Senior Software Engineer (Full-Stack) Location: Los Angeles; Open to Remote Reporting to... ...through implementation, testing, and production deployment. Write clean, maintainable... ...in a modern backend language (e.g., Python, Go, Node.js ) and experience designing...SeniorSoftwareRemote work
- ...are seeking a highly skilled Sr. Backend Software Engineer to design and develop scalable backend... ...expertise in Java (Spring Boot), Python, and Scala, with experience in big data... ...reusability. Collaborate with researchers to productize cutting-edge innovations. Develop...SeniorSoftware
- ...diseases. Description We are seeking a talented and experienced engineer to join our dynamic team. This role involves working with... ...meet the needs of our applications and clients. Collaborate with product managers, architects, and other engineers to gather requirements...SeniorSoftware
$150k - $225k
...avoidable hospitalizations and transform senior-care operations. Our Circadia... ...Segundo, CA. The Role As a Full-Stack Software Engineer, you will play a critical role in designing... ...healthcare platforms. You will be proficient in Python for backend development and have...SeniorSoftware$150k - $175k
...and close deals faster than ever. Behind our cutting-edge product are the individuals who drive it forward. We pride ourselves... ...engagement - Kixie is the place for you! About the Role As a Senior Software Engineer at Kixie, you will take end-to-end ownership of critical...SeniorSoftwareWork at office- ...About the job Senior Machine Learning Engineer Our client is on a mission to... ...to boost AI practitioner productivity and reduce cycle times. Collaborating... ..., data modeling, and software architecture. -... ...programming languages such as Python, Java, Scala. - Practical...SeniorSoftware
- ...Position Details: Title: Senior Application Programmer - Mainframe Systems Duration... ...support of new or existing applications software. The Senior Application Programmer... ...current operating environment; systems engineering concepts and factors such as structured...SeniorSoftwareRemote work
$89.69k
...of all artwork before final production. • Counseling pursuit teams... ...#LI-KM1 Job Title: Senior Graphic Designer Group:... ...working for an architectural or engineering firm. • The ability to complete... ...design (and related) software applications. • Ability to...SeniorSoftwareFull timeWork experience placementH1bFlexible hours
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Product Software Engineer (Python). Be the first to apply!
- senior product design engineer Los Angeles, CA
- chief design engineer Los Angeles, CA
- new product engineer Los Angeles, CA
- director of product engineering Los Angeles, CA
- rtl design engineer Los Angeles, CA
- soc design engineer Los Angeles, CA
- product engineering manager Los Angeles, CA
- industrial design engineer Los Angeles, CA
- design engineer Los Angeles, CA
- senior fpga design engineer Los Angeles, CA


